San Miguel emerges as Leg 5 champion of PBA 3x3 third conference
San Miguel denied TNT a third consecutive championship as the Beermen claimed the Leg 5 title with a 21-12 victory in the 2021 PBA 3x3 third conference on Sunday at the Robinsons Place in Antipolo City.
Jeff Manday and Ken Bono starred for SMB, igniting for seven and six points each as SMN ruled the leg. TNT, led by head coach Mau Belen, previously captured back-to-back leg titles after ruling the third and fourth legs.
"Sobrang magandang gift ito for us, lalo na Fathers' Day," said Bam Gamalinda, who chipped in three markers in the win.
"Lagi naming nire-remind ang isa't isa 'don't stop playing defense,' doon tayo mananalo, saka yung effort."
San Miguel swept the preliminary round, winning all three games against Platinum Karaoke, NorthPort, and Master Sardines Fishing Champs before edging Ginebra and Cavitex Braves in the playoffs.
Meanwhile, Cavitex pulled off a 21-14 victory over Terrafirma 3x3 to finish third in the leg.
